Comment Counts in Feeds and Updated Entries
Tim Bray just posted an entry about including a comment count in his atom feed. He said that he soon disabled it as people complained that it meant they saw the entry again as an updated entry. As I've recently done the same for my atom feed, I'm confused as to why this is happening. In my case I don't update either <published> or <updated>, just the <content> element. As the guid never changes, readers shouldn't consider it updated. Do readers really take a hash of the contents and consider it updated if it changes? Why do readers ignore the date fields. Is this affecting anyone? Certainly, it doesn't seem to affect Planet or the few readers I've tried it on.
